Chelsea to complete stunning triple deal after making contact with Serie A giants

By

Chelsea and Roma could soon open negotiations for the transfers of Radja Nainggolan, Antonio Rudiger and Alessandro Florenzi, Calciomercato.com has revealed.

The Blues are expected to sign at least five players during the summer transfer window as new manager Antonio Conte is planning a squad overhaul at Stamford Bridge.

25-year-old Florenzi enjoyed a very positive campaign last season and was selected by the 46-year-old to be part of Italy's squad for the Euro 2016 Championship.

Antonio Rudiger is currently sidelined with a serious injury but Chelsea are still showing interest.

Nainggolan, 28, wants to stay in Italy but the Giallorossi could open negotiations if an important offer is made by Roman Abramovich.
